Da Nang Takes Feedback Seriously Following the 2026 VNG IRONMAN Vietnam Race
Shortly after the 2026 VNG IRONMAN Vietnam wrapped up, the Da Nang Department of Culture, Sports and Tourism issued an official statement on the afternoon of May 11, demonstrating a genuine openness to criticism and a strong sense of accountability in response to community feedback. This is a positive sign that local authorities are prioritizing the quality of experience for both participants and spectators — going beyond simply touting numbers and achievements.
The Department of Culture, Sports and Tourism, together with relevant agencies and the event organizing committee, has taken note of all feedback from residents, visitors, and the wider public regarding certain shortcomings in the event's management. Rather than deflecting criticism, all parties have committed to conducting a thorough review and refining their operational plans for future editions, with the goal of delivering a better experience for everyone involved.
Drawing thousands of athletes from around the world, IRONMAN Da Nang has grown into one of the city's most significant international sporting events. A commitment to listening and continuously improving not only raises the bar for event organization, but also strengthens Da Nang's reputation as a professional and welcoming sports tourism destination in the eyes of the international community.
